stuffed italian meatloaf

Stuffed Italian Meatloaf: 5 Cozy Comforting Flavors


  • Author: Juanita A. Smith
  • Total Time: 1 hour 15 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ten Free

Description

A delicious stuffed Italian meatloaf filled with savory flavors.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 pound ground pork
  • 1 cup breadcrumbs
  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 egg
  • 1 cup marinara sauce
  • 1 cup mozzarella cheese, shredded
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a large bowl, combine ground beef, ground pork, breadcrumbs, Parmesan, parsley, garlic, egg, salt, and pepper.
  3. Mix until well combined.
  4. Spread half of the meat mixture onto a baking sheet.
  5. Layer mozzarella cheese and half of the marinara sauce on top.
  6. Cover with remaining meat mixture and shape into a loaf.
  7. Spread the remaining marinara sauce over the top.
  8. Bake for 1 hour or until cooked through.
  9. Let rest for 10 minutes before slicing.

Notes

  • Serve with extra marinara sauce on the side.
  • Can be made ahead and reheated.
